Flood risk

Modelled flood risk for EX16 5AA: Low — 27 properties here fall in an at-risk band (0 in the significant Medium/High bands).

This is an indicative band for the postcode from the Environment Agency's catchment modelling (rivers and surface water), not a property-specific assessment. A conveyancer will run an official flood search before you buy. Check the exact address on the official Environment Agency map →

Source: Environment Agency Risk of Flooding from Rivers and Sea (the official dataset name). Indicative catchment data, not an official property flood search.
